Uber Absorbant but slow drying Monday, 27 August 2012 | Fiona
We have the new gen pop-ins and love them. They are fairly bulky though, and the material is not as soft as some others so we do get 'sock marks' (?) on little one after use but he seems really happy in them and we've had no leaks - it kid of has a triple gusset around the legs too so we've never had any poo escaping. I love being able to fold up the little booster at the front for my boy. Sometimes when out I have just taken a fresh soaker and booster with me to reduce what I have to carry and just swapped that part which worked well too. The bamboo does take forever to dry though - needs a whole day on the line really. I use a fleece liner on top to help keep them fresh but so far they seem to wear really well - no fading or bobbling and no nasty niffs! One thing I am concerned about it the sizing - at 9 months my little one is on the biggest popper setting and only an inch left for aplix on either side, they are far to low and uncomfortable on my 22month old - although the absorbancy was good for him so this is a such shame! Overall very pleased with this nappy on my littlest and would reccomend!
Thursday, 26 July 2012 | Sarah
These are probably the bulkiest nappies I own, but also amongst the most reliable. They are my go-to nappy for nap times as I am confident that we won't get that leaking from the front you often have with little boys who like to sleep on their tummies!
The nappy itself is far better quality than the old version Pop-Ins in my opinion. With those I found that there would often be quite bad bobbling to the cover after just a few washes. It didn't affect the perfomance of the nappy, but it made it look old and tired. The fabric on the new covers (and indeed the inserts) look as good as new after months of regular washing.
If I have one complaint, it is that currently I am having trouble getting a good fit on my little boy, as there is no adjustability between the waist and legs - and my little man has a slim waist and great big chunky thighs! I can get a good fit but it takes quite a bit of tweaking sometimes. That said, I am confident that when he becomes mobile and his legs slim down, they'll be one of my main reach for nappies again.
